It is with heavy hearts that the family of Raymond Ernest Belluz announces his passing on August 4, 2025 at the age of 83.

Born and raised in Thunder Bay, Ray was a pillar of the local real estate community and a generous supporter of numerous charitable organizations such as Crimestoppers, Harbour Youth Services and Northern Linkage (a non profit housing initiative to assist individuals involved in the mental health system). In his younger years, he was also a talented steel pedal guitar player who created several bands across the city. Ray will be remembered for his kindness, strength, creativity, and unwavering dedication to his family and community.
